Dali dyalgala fabrics from Koskela

A Sydney furniture and lifestyle company Koskela has launched a range of fabrics featuring designs by female First Nations artists from across Australia, including Penny Evans, Jacinta Lorenzo, Raylene Miller, Lucy Simpson, Regina Wilson and members of Jilamara Arts, The collection is titled “dali dyalgala,” a Darug phrase meaning “to embrace.” The designs translate artworks in disciplines like weaving, sculpture and painting into cloths that can be used to transform Koskela’s cushions, chairs, beanbags and more.
